Output d0eecf664bf020ea593f84db4cd1ce88ccddc78bb453ea45109e81c8926dd6f4:0

value
625868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424df1fecbcda6a1b22dbb6b5d44c4f5e24839a0 OP_EQUAL
address
37jbtwPWSFG2DCZSh8uRBLaWp8YL36BQ7h
transaction
d0eecf664bf020ea593f84db4cd1ce88ccddc78bb453ea45109e81c8926dd6f4
spent
true